Developed underneath the EU-funded undertaking PLOTEC, the scaled platform is predicted to be put in within the upcoming months in a testing web site within the Canary Islands, Spain. The construction consists of three essential components: a cylindric hull, a cold-water riser pipe and a gimbal connection level. The cold-water riser pipe is being fabricated in Austria by AGRU and the cylindric hull, the most important aspect of the set up, is underneath building at Hidramar Shipyard, in Gran Canaria, with supply scheduled for June.
As soon as the fabrication section is concluded, the 1:5 prototype shall be assembled and put in within the Oceanic Platform of the Canary Islands (PLOCAN), at round 3 km from the coast. Throughout its lifetime, the platform shall be subjected to the situations of the Atlantic Ocean for about 12 months. Laptop simulations and a scaled tank take a look at in London final yr have already affirmed the performance of the envisioned OTEC construction. The undertaking findings will contribute to marine engineering design and novel supplies, in addition to computational modelling, enhancing the accessibility of OTEC know-how and the design and supplies accessible to different offshore floating vitality and marine gadgets.
Connecting seven firms throughout Europe, the PLOTEC undertaking goals to contribute to the renewable vitality transition in Small Island Creating States (SIDS) weak to extreme climate situations. Largely powered by previous diesel mills, these international locations lack clear alternate options for electrical energy era which can be additionally satisfactory to their geographies. These situations embody intense hurricanes, typhoons, harsh storms and impacts from different local weather occurrences equivalent to El Niño.
Apart from being designed and constructed with tropical storm survivability in thoughts, the full-scale construction can be configured to be disconnected within the case of utmost climate situations and moved to a protected harbour till after the storm. It may be moved again as quickly because the climate is sweet once more and reconnected to start out producing electrical energy immediately, because the floor seawater stays heat within the tropical space of the ocean regardless of the local weather situations.
“This prototype will present us with the proper alternative take a look at our cylindrical hull and gimbal options in 20 m equal waves and hone our offshore connection and disconnection process permitting us to maximise asset lifetime and availability even in storm inclined areas,” mentioned Sam Johnston, Lead Engineer at International OTEC, one of many companions of the undertaking.
